Abstract
The present invention relates to a kind of application processes of intelligent substation IED equipment user's custom profiles.The intelligent substation includes station level equipment, process layer devices, and this method realization method is:First, for the different function of IED equipment, the relevant configuration information that IED equipment is communicated with power transformation station equipment is extracted from IEC61850 standard configuration files;Secondly, the mapping relations between IEC61850 standard configuration files and IED equipment application functional informations are established, IED equipment custom profiles is formed, parsing and application is directly read for IED equipment.The present invention simplifies realization method of the IEC61850 standards in IED equipment, improves the efficiency of IED equipment application configuration file Analytic modelings, shortens the debugging cycle of IED equipment.

Background technology
The commonly used IEC61850 communication protocols of IED equipment are realized between station equipment and station in intelligent substation at present
Information exchange.To realize that the configuration feature of system communication in substation, domestic and international electric power enterprise develop respective configuration successively
Tool software utilizes substation configuration description language SCL by configuration tool(Substation Configuration
description Language)The configuration file of generation is applied in engineering need to generally pass through Analytic modeling.Due to
IEC61850 standards at present not yet by institute's functional modeling details standardization of various kinds of equipment, each producer to the understanding of standard not
It is completely the same, it is susceptible to the understanding ambiguity to data structure during Analytic modeling, brings difficulty to producer's joint debugging, sometimes
Even need to change program to adapt to different engineerings;Engineering site adjusts wiring or increase and decrease access amount temporarily sometimes, every time
Modification Analytic modeling again after configuration file need to be all changed by professional, management is complicated for operation, efficiency is low and extends tune
The period is tried, while also increasing the workload of commissioning staff.In addition to this, 61850 configuration files content itself is more, parsing and
Reading the spent time is longer, this is also to cause to require the secondary of quick response to set using the protection observing and controlling etc. of IEC61850 standards
The main reason for standby more much longer than the traditional protection measuring and controlling equipment startup time.

Specific implementation mode
Below in conjunction with the accompanying drawings, technical scheme of the present invention is specifically described.
As shown in Figure 1, a kind of application process of intelligent substation IED equipment user's custom profiles of the present invention, institute
It includes station level equipment, process layer devices to state intelligent substation, is included the following steps,
S1:For the different function of IED equipment, IED equipment and substation are extracted from IEC61850 standard configuration files
The relevant configuration information of interior equipment communication;
S2:The mapping relations between IEC61850 standard configuration files and IED equipment application functional informations are established, are formed
IED equipment custom profiles directly read parsing and application for IED equipment.
Present invention application custom profile realizes the configuration of intelligent substation IED equipment different function, self-defined to match
The mapping relations set between file and IEC61850 master patterns data and IED functions of the equipments are as shown in Figure 1(Fig. 1 is protection
IED examples).Wherein common buffer is IED equipment self-defining data buffering areas, measured according to IED equipment itself definition storage,
It opens into, data such as parameter, definite value and pressing plate;The interface buffers GOOSE and the interface buffers SV are that IED equipment is set with process layer
Standby interface data structure, according to IED equipment custom profiles storage IED equipment self-defining data and IEC61850 master dies
Mapping relations between type data;Server interface common buffers are IED equipment and station level interface data structure, foundation
IED equipment custom profiles store the configuration relation between IED equipment self-defining data and 61850Server references.
IED equipment parses custom profile, the process layer data that will be received and dispatched by GOOSE when starting initialization
The interface buffers configuration write-in GOOSE, are written Server interface common buffers, and press by the data configuration contacted with station level
Serial number definition in configuration file and IED equipment self-defining datas(Common buffer)Association forms mapping relations, realizes from certainly
Define conversion of the data to IEC61850 master pattern data.GOOSE receives task after receiving GOOSE message fresh information,
Send message, triggering " CommApp tasks " operation, by data by mapping relations filling common buffer corresponding position.
61850Server tasks from common buffer reading measure/open into and remote signalling/SOE/ definite values/parameter/pressing plate information, according to
The mapping relations of Server interface public buffer area definitions are packaged into data message report by mobile agent server protocol format and are sent to backstage or visitor
Family end.
Custom profile is write using XML format, and parameter definition and entry description follow substation configuration description
Language SCL institutes definition rule, is directly read by equipment after generation, meets the needs of equipment application IEC61850 standard traffics.Such as
Entitled gseIOMap.xml, local2svrMap.xml of Fig. 1 custom profiles, wherein:GseIOMap.xml is to use
In the configuration file of GOOSE transmission-receiving functions, dynamic configuration GOOSE transmitting-receivings control block, 61850 references and functions of the equipments data field
Incidence relation;Local2svrMap.xml is used to configure the incidence relation of 61850Server reference and functions of the equipments data field.
GseIOMap.xml custom profiles are exported by IEC61850 standard configuration file * .cid, and file is mainly matched
IED equipment control module information, the data set information to be received is set, information and interface mappings relationship etc. is outputed, mainly matches
It includes with lower part to set content:Input control block, output control block, measurement, intake, the amount of outputing and tripping information etc..Its
In:Input control block, output control block are for configuring the general information that IED equipment sends and receives GOOSE, such as:goID,
GocdRef, source address, destination address, data set information and ldName etc., the control module in GOOSE input mappings
(GOCB)Sending ending equipment is pressed with data set member type and number(Such as:Process layer intelligent cell)GOOSE output formats
Configuration;Measurement, intake, the amount of outputing and tripping information realize IEC61850 standard configuration files information and IED for configuring
Mapping relations between equipment self-defining data, configuration content includes the logical node title of configuration amount, type, state, right
The serial number etc. answered Chinese character title and stored in IED device datas area.
Local2svrMap.xml custom profiles mainly configure IED equipment to server end interface map informations,
It includes mainly the information such as telemetering, remote signalling, remote control, definite value and parameter, and configuration content is similar with gseIOMap.xml, including patrols
Collect nodename, type, state, corresponding Chinese character title and the serial number etc. stored in IED device datas area.It custom-configures
File is exported by IEC61850 standard configuration file * .cid, by the point table text for establishing telemetering, remote signalling, remote control, definite value and parameter
Part is exported and is copied in corresponding portion content to local2svrMap.xml.
